WebAruncus dioicus, commonly called goat's beard, is a Missouri native plant which occurs in moist woodlands and along bluffs in the central and southeast part of the State. WebGoat's beard prefers moist, fertile, organically rich soils that are not allowed to dry out in full sun to part shade. In warmer regions it prefers partial shade. Goat’s Beard in the light of early dusk. In our garden it makes a good specimen plant. I suppose a row of them could make a low herbaceous hedge. It is a host plant for the Dusky Azure Butterfly.

The plant grows up to 6 feet tall and has large, creamy white, feathery plumes that bloom in late spring to early summer. The foliage of the plant is green and has a fern-like appearance. If it’s grown in hot climates, it will benefit from more shade. This plant is a deciduous perennial, meaning that it will lose its leaves in winter, but will regrow in spring. It spreads by rhizome. eir mobile phone account
